Since its foundation in 1897, the Italian Physical Society (SIF - Società Italiana di Fisica) has promoted the progress of Physics in Italy and worldwide by means of the publication of journals covering the different fields of Physics itself.

The first of these journals was the monthly review Il Nuovo Cimento (founded in 1855) whose January issue of 1897 appeared for the first time with the subtitle "Organ of the Italian Physical Society".

Since then, many other journals have added up to the list, including also journals published in cooperation with European partners, always with the scope of favouring and promoting the progress of Physics.
